site stats

Mysql group by and order by together

WebAnswer (1 of 8): No. So how come we always/sometimes get ordered results? There are 2 basic algorithms that implements GROUP BY. The first one to be implemented by databases was based on sorting therefore outputted an ordered result. People that prefered shortness over clarity and didn’t make... WebNov 6, 2024 · November 6, 2024 By Admin Leave a Comment. MySQL clauses tutorial point; Through this tutorial, we will demonstrate about MySQL clauses like DISTINCT, FROM, GROUP BY, ORDER BY, HAVING, WHERE. And we will learn about MySQL clauses with simple and easy syntax & examples. You should also learn MySQL date and time functions, which …

How to Use GROUP BY and HAVING in SQL DataCamp

WebAs you can see, the result set is sorted by the primary key, which in our case is the id of each user. If we wanted to sort the output by username, we would run the following query: … WebOct 17, 2016 · 3 Answers. SELECT PassengerID, SUM (Weight) AS TotalWeight FROM Baggage GROUP BY PassengerID ORDER BY SUM (Weight) DESC; I'd do ORDER BY … good morning work for 1st grade https://thediscoapp.com

Difference Between GROUP BY and ORDER BY – Simple Explanation

WebExample Get your own SQL Server. SELECT Employees.LastName, COUNT(Orders.OrderID) AS NumberOfOrders. FROM (Orders. INNER JOIN Employees ON Orders.EmployeeID = Employees.EmployeeID) GROUP BY LastName. HAVING COUNT(Orders.OrderID) > 10; Try it Yourself ». The following SQL statement lists if the employees "Davolio" or "Fuller" have … WebMar 1, 2024 · Figure 4: Output of Group By clause. GROUP BY gives per function in the company a result (Figure 4). Meanwhile, as we have 7 records in the df table, PARTITION BY retrieves all 7 rows with total_amount and average_amount in each row (Figure 3). Therefore, in conclusion, the PARTITION BY retrieves all the records in the table, while the GROUP … WebJun 15, 2024 · GROUP BY with JOIN. MySQL GROUP BY can be combined with JOIN in order to group rows with the same values from one or several tables, based on a related column … chess with epic chess

Does GROUP BY in SQL imply ordering? - Quora

Category:How to Use GROUP BY, HAVING, and ORDER BY SQL …

Tags:Mysql group by and order by together

Mysql group by and order by together

MySQL: Using DISTINCT and GROUP BY together?

WebAug 25, 2024 · Do a GROUP BY after the ORDER BY by wrapping your query with the GROUP BY like this: SELECT t.*. FROM (SELECT * FROM table ORDER BY time DESC) t GROUP BY … WebMar 25, 2024 · Using Group By and Order By in the Same Query. Both GROUP BY and ORDER BY are clauses (or statements) that serve similar functions; that is to sort query results. …

Mysql group by and order by together

Did you know?

WebHere's the previous example again, replacing the word WHERE with HAVING. SELECT product_line, AVG( unit_price) AS avg_price, SUM( quantity) AS tot_pieces, SUM( total) AS total_gain FROM sales GROUP BY product_line HAVING SUM( total) > 40000 ORDER BY total_gain DESC. This time it will produce three rows. WebThe GROUPING() function can be used in the select list, HAVING clause, and (as of MySQL 8.0.12 ) ORDER BY clause. Consider the following query: SELECT orderYear, productLine, SUM (orderValue) totalOrderValue, GROUPING (orderYear), GROUPING (productLine) FROM sales GROUP BY orderYear, productline WITH ROLLUP ; Code language: SQL (Structured ...

WebIf you are looking for a software engineer with a willingness to learn, a drive to improve, and the desire to make an impact, you can email me at [email protected] or call me at (803) 818-1950. WebMay 4, 2024 · COUNT(), GROUP BY and GROUP_CONCAT() together on MySQL. Ask Question Asked 4 years, 11 months ago. Modified 4 years, 11 months ago. Viewed 4k times 3 My question is quite simple. I just want to count events from each client and present them in a comma separated single row. ... I'm trying to use GROUP_CONCAT() in order to show …

WebTidak hanya Use Group By And Order By Together In Mysql Workbench disini mimin akan menyediakan Mod Apk Gratis dan kamu bisa mengunduhnya secara gratis + versi modnya dengan format file apk. Kamu juga dapat sepuasnya Download Aplikasi Android, Download Games Android, dan Download Apk Mod lainnya. WebMar 20, 2024 · 2) None, in this regard they are a set of columns, so there is no order . 3) See above. 4) The logical order of evaluation of an SQL query is: FROM, JOIN WHERE GROUP …

WebGroup statistics: Group by combined with statistics/aggregation functions together--Pame: According to gender statistics, the number of boys and girls. select sex,count(distinct id) sex_num from student_score group by sex; Division ranking: row_number over Over (Partition By Field Order By By By By -order/Substation Field [DESC])

Webmysql tutorial How to use Group By with order by in mysql serverTags:how to use group by and order by together in sql serverdifference between group by and ... good morning work from homeWebDec 19, 2014 · Use order by 1 only when sitting at the mysql> prompt. In code, use ORDER BY id ASC. Note the case, explicit field name, and explicit ordering direction. – dotancohen. ... If you had used column names in the GROUP BY, order in the SELECT list would be irrelevant. SQL Server supports ORDER BY [ordinal]; here are some parallel arguments … good morning wizard of ozgood morning work inspirationWebDec 10, 2024 · GROUP BY. In most texts, GROUP BY is defined as a way of aggregating records by the specified columns which allow you to perform aggregation functions on … good morning working from home gifWebJul 27, 2024 · As the GROUP BY article states, "If you select a non-grouped column or a value computed from a non-grouped column, it is undefined which row the returned value is taken from. This is not permitted if the ONLY_FULL_GROUP_BY SQL_MODE is used." So you can't guarantee the order. You however use a function such as MAX (info) to get a specific value. good morning work images rainyWebApr 5, 2012 · One way to do this that correctly uses group by: select l.* from table l inner join ( select m_id, max (timestamp) as latest from table group by m_id ) r on l.timestamp = r.latest and l.m_id = r.m_id order by timestamp desc. How this works: good morning work meme for tuesdayWebThe MySQL GROUP BY Statement. The GROUP BY statement groups rows that have the same values into summary rows, like "find the number of customers in each country". The … good morning work inspirational quotes